In the heart of the asteroid belt, between Mars and Jupiter, shines Vesta , a tiny but spectacular world. At 525 kilometers in diameter, it is the second largest asteroid in the Solar System, almost massive enough to be a planet!
What makes Vesta unique is its distinct structure: like Earth, it possesses a metallic core, a rocky mantle, and a volcanic crust. This means it has experienced significant geological activity, a past of fire and fusion, incredible for such a small body!
Its surface is covered with giant craters and steep cliffs. One of them, the Rheasilvia crater, is nearly 500 km wide and 19 km deep, almost the size of Vesta itself! This titanic impact even hurled fragments of rock into space, which ended up… on Earth, in the form of meteorites.
NEWS FLASH: In Roman mythology, Vesta is the goddess of the sacred fire and the hearth, of families, cities, colonies, and religious serenity (the equivalent of Hestia in Greek mythology). She is the sister of the three Olympian gods Zeus, Poseidon, and Hades. To tarnish the purity and honor of family life is to offend Vesta and expose oneself to her righteous wrath!
Vesta shines so brightly that she can sometimes be seen with the naked eye from Earth, like a small wandering star.
